The paper reviews the challenges and techniques associated with the Peak to Average Power Ratio (PAPR) in Orthogonal Frequency Division Multiplexing (OFDM), a modulation technique used in 4G networks like LTE. It highlights both the advantages of OFDM, such as robustness against interference, and its drawbacks, particularly high PAPR and resultant Bit Error Rate (BER) issues. Various PAP reduction techniques are discussed, including clipping and scrambling methods, with a focus on their effectiveness and limitations.
